Here's a fun and unexpected video of The Gene Simmons Band
performing live with Tommy James at the Wellmont Theater in
Montclair, NJ, on May 6.
Together, they play “Mony Mony,” a song
co-written by Tommy James, which became a No. 3 hit in the U.S. for
Tommy James and the Shondells in 1968. Billy Idol also covered the
track multiple times, and his 1987 live version reached No. 1 in the
U.S. and became a worldwide hit.
But for KISS-related recordings fans, it’s even more interesting to
note that Gene Simmons and Paul Stanley provided backing vocals on
Tommy James' 1972 single "Celebration".
